PayID and Wire Transfer Detailed Review

PayID payments outperformed all others. By linking a bank account to a mobile number, every deposit cleared in under 12 seconds — in every one of the nine tests. No entering card details, no recalling security codes, no getting shunted to some external verification page. We just picked PayID, entered the amount, and pressed approve in our banking app. It was as seamless as any Aussie bank transfer.

For withdrawals, the PayID system sent money back to us in 18 to 26 hours. That’s a good two days ahead of card withdrawals, and the AUD landed in our transaction account reliably. We tested it with big banks and a couple of credit unions, and the processing time remained unchanged. Seems like Pokie Spins runs bank transfer withdrawals in two batches per day, which accounts for the narrow timeframe.

Neosurf and Prepaid Voucher Mechanics

Neosurf is ideal for anyone who’d rather not reveal bank details to a casino. We picked up physical vouchers at a Sydney newsagent and purchased digital ones online. Both loaded in under 30 seconds after entering the 10-digit code. The system recognized the voucher as Aussie dollars immediately, no conversion fees applied.

The downside? You can’t withdraw to Neosurf. It’s deposit-only, so any winnings from voucher-funded play demand another way out. We had to connect a bank account or card to cash out. That’s how prepaid vouchers operate everywhere, not just Pokie Spins. For folks using Neosurf to maintain a budget, that one-way street actually aids with discipline.

Visa card and Mastercard Deposit Performance

Card deposits continue to be the go-to for the majority of Aussie players, and our tests revealed why. Visa deposits processed instantly all nine times — money arrived in the gaming wallet prior to the bank’s notification pinged. Mastercard performed identically, without any declines. The cashier identified our card and auto-filled AUD, so we weren’t required to manually select the currency.

The only issue: a single 3D Secure prompt that asked us to approve the payment in our banking app. That’s a common security step from Australian banks, as opposed to the casino’s doing. After clicking approve, the deposit went through in seconds. Pokie Spins imposes no fee on card deposits, so the full AUD 50 reached our balance each time.

Withdrawal Time via Visa and Mastercard

Pulling back to a card was a different beast. The casino authorized the request within six hours on business days, but the money didn’t arrive in our bank account for three to five business days. That delay originates from the card networks’ batch settlement system, not real-time transfers. A Tuesday morning withdrawal landed in our account Friday arvo; a Thursday night request didn’t appear until the next Wednesday.

We also ran into a transaction cap: card withdrawals max out at AUD 9,000 a pop. Support said the acquiring bank determines that limit, and it can’t be bent. If speed counts than card convenience, the next methods we tested left plastic in the dust.

Crypto Transaction Breakdown

Crypto deposits made bank transfers seem archaic. We moved BTC from our own wallet, and the casino credited it after the blockchain confirmed — typically about 14 minutes, at times under seven. Ethereum was quicker still, often appearing within four minutes because of shorter block times. The cashier generated a fresh wallet address for every deposit, which we liked for security.

Withdrawing crypto to our Aussie exchange account took under two hours after the casino’s internal approval. We could view the transaction hash on-chain, and network fees were broken out. Pokie Spins doesn’t impose any extra charges for crypto withdrawals, but you’ll incur the usual miner fees. When we checked, taking out the equivalent of AUD 500 in BTC cost about AUD 3.20 in network fees — more affordable than an international wire.

Challenges, Authentication, and Exchange Fees

Out of 54 deposits, only two failed, both from a small credit union that auto-blocks gambling MCC codes. Pokie Spins support noticed the problem straight away and told us to use PayID instead, which bypassed the card network’s category filter. No money got stuck — the decline showed up instantly, and we credited the account another way.

We paid zero in currency conversion because the casino handles AUD natively. Our banks didn’t apply any international transaction fees, and we never saw a DCC prompt. That’s a big win for Aussies who’ve been burned by offshore casinos that process in USD or EUR and leave you with a lousy exchange rate. Pokie Spins manages that headache themselves.

Nothing beats a pending KYC check, and we activated it on purpose. We requested a withdrawal without uploading ID first. Within half an hour, the payment was paused, and we got an email asking for a driver’s licence and a recent utility bill. We uploaded both through the account portal. On a weekday, manual approval came through in four hours; on a weekend, it took around 11. After that, withdrawals went through without a hitch for the rest of the test. Get your KYC docs in right after your first deposit and you bypass this wait completely. The portal accepts clear phone photos — you don’t need a scanner.
